Old students renovate five classrooms, toilets in Kwara
Some old students of Cherubim and Seraphim College, Ilorin, Kwara State have renovated a block of five classrooms and four toilets of their alma mater.
The students graduated from the mission school in the year 1999.
The erstwhile students of the college have been carrying out their humanitarian gesture under the name 99 Impact Makers Foundation.
Chairman and Secretary of the association, Shola Afolayan and Bunmi Onare, told our correspondent that the foundation started in 2018 and had assisted scores of indigent students of the college.
They said that “in a remarkable display of Benevolence, we generously had provided cash donations and scholarships to 10 underprivileged students still attending Cherubim and Seraphim College, thus lighting the path towards a brighter and more promising future for these young scholars.
“In May 2023, the foundation unveiled its most ambitious project yet -the renovation of a block of five classrooms and four toilets at the same college, with 24-hour water supply.
“This transformation was made possible through the foundation's tireless efforts and unwavering commitment to its community.
“In addition, we have also distributed essential writing materials to students at the college ensuring that education remains a priority.”
The duo said that over the years “we have celebrated Christmas with children at an orphanage, providing not only food but also clothing, making the holiday season truly special for those less fortunate.
“We had also embarked on a visit to a Muslim children's home, where we presented not only food items and clothes but also monetary support.”
“With each visit to an orphanage, every scholarship granted, and all the compassionate gestures they have extended, we have sown the seeds of change,” they claimed.
